Our vet recommended this company telling us, they would bring back the ashes of our dog to the Vet
1. they had to use a third party, because their "ofen" was nor working
2.
they did not bring the ashes back to our Vet, we had to pick them up with the box
3. they asked us tu pick up the "clay" which is a foam with the paw-print of our dog
We had the impression that they were not willing to bring the box with the ashes back to our vet, because we had to pick up the "clay" anyway
Could they not pack the clay carefully and deliver it together with the box?
This is what you hear only when you call because you are wondering how long it takes to cremate the dog
just in our not what promised in their flyer and because they used a third party we have doubts that we got back our dogs ashesl
- What you get finally is not what they tell you in their flyer
Preferred solution: nothing, I do not want to fight with them, the death of my dog is terrible enough for me
User's recommendation: look for somebody else in case you need your dog to be cremated
